What is a Robot Vacuum Cleaner?
A robot vacuum cleaner, often referred to as a "robovac," is an automatic floor-cleaning gadget that runs without the need for constant human guidance. It generally consists of a compact, disc-shaped unit geared up with various sensing units and an integrated suction system. The device can autonomously map out a room, identify challenges, and clean surfaces efficiently. Some designs can even be managed by means of smart device apps, permitting users to schedule cleaning sessions and keep track of efficiency remotely.

Pre-Cleaning Preparation
Clear the Floor: Remove large objects and clutter to allow the robot to browse easily.Secure Cables: Keep electrical cords and wires out of the robot's path to avoid tangling.
Regular Maintenance
Empty the Dustbin: Do this after each cleaning session to guarantee the robot runs effectively.Tidy the Filters: Regularly tidy or replace filters to preserve air quality and performance.Check the Brushes: Remove hair and particles from the brushes to prevent blocking.
Set Virtual Boundaries
Use the supplied boundary strips or infrared beacons to keep the robot out of specific areas, such as pet feeding stations or small children's play locations.
Set Up Cleaning Sessions
Set a cleaning schedule to guarantee your home is routinely cleaned without the requirement for manual intervention.

Q: How typically should I run my robot vacuum cleaner?
A: It depends on your home's specific needs. For homes with family pets or high traffic, daily cleaning is suggested. Otherwise, every other day or a couple of times a week need to be enough.
Q: Can robot vacuums clean under furniture?
A: Yes, a lot of robot vacuums are designed to navigate under furnishings and tidy hard-to-reach areas. However, the efficiency can vary based upon the robot's size and the height of the furnishings.
Q: Are robot vacuums suitable for all kinds of floorings?
A: Yes, lots of models can clean a range of floor types, consisting of hardwood, tile, and carpet. Some models have particular settings for various surfaces to optimize performance.
Q: How do I clean the robot vacuum itself?
A: Regular upkeep consists of clearing the dustbin, cleaning the filters, and checking the brushes for hair and debris. Describe the user manual for particular cleaning guidelines.
Q: Can I manage my robot vacuum from anywhere?
A: Yes, if your robot vacuum works with a smart device app, you can control it from anywhere with a web connection.
Q: Are robot vacuums loud?
A: The sound level differs amongst designs. Some are reasonably quiet, while others can be more obvious. Search for designs with sound ratings if this is a concern.
Q: How do I establish a robot vacuum cleaner?
A: Most models come with easy to use setup procedures. Charge the robot, link it to Wi-Fi (if suitable), and utilize the app to set up cleaning schedules and virtual borders. Detailed instructions are generally supplied in the user manual.
